Full description and record details

Reference
SC 8/326/E771
Date
[1300]
Description
Petitioners
John de la Mar' (Mare).
Name(s)
Mar' (Mare), John
Addressees
King.
Nature of request
Mar' requests that he is able to have the liberty of view of frankpledge for the manor of Isleham, he and his wife having enfeoffed his daughter with the manor, and it having that right from time out of memory. The king is seised of the liberty by the last justices in eyre.
Nature of endorsement
The record of the justices should be brought.
Places mentioned
Isleham, [Cambridgeshire].
People mentioned
Florence de la Mar' (Mare), daughter of the petitioner
Peronel [de la Mar' (Mare)], wife of the petitioner.
Note
The petition is dated to 1300 as the petitioner's daughter was restored to her liberty on 30 March 1300 (CPR 1292-1301, p. 501).
